Multi-criteria Protection Technology Based on GOOSE in No Process Level Network

  • The state grid corporation proposes that power grid with the 35kV and lower voltage level should apply two layers network structure with no process level network when building smart substations, so a lot of applications based on process layer sharing information cant be achieved. In order to realize multi-criteria relay protection technology for smart substation, GOOSE network is proposed to realize information sharing mode, based on which switch and analog signal are transmit. Therefore, information sharing is realized, multi-criteria relay technology based on GOOSE network is built, the GOOSE message is analyzed thoroughly, and reliable methods to distinct GOOSE messages in different devices are put forward finally. By Combining the GOOSE network transmission mechanism, the schemes of busbar protection and single-phase grounding protection are mainly studied. And the improved implementation plan of the traditional protection is proposed, which effectively solve the hard problem of realizing multi-criteria relay protection technology in no process level network and promote the application of IEC61850 standards in the power distribution.
